OPINION

HOLTZOFF, District Judge.

This is an action for the invasion of a right of privacy. The defendants move for summary judgment.

The plaintiff is a young man, who as a high school student made an important advance in radio communication in connection with the operation of amateur radio equipment at his home in Maryland.
